Workaround issue with greenthreads and lockfiles
* Adds a GreenLockFile that always works in greenthreads * Adds test to verify that regular Lockfile is broken * Adds test to verify that GreenLockfile works * Adds note about limitation of external locks * Adds test showing limitation of nested locks * Fixes bug 956313 Change-Id: I11cd1206611aa4862dadd2fcc077c4c2e0f798f6

class GreenLockFile(lockfile.FileLock):
|
||||
"""Implementation of lockfile that allows for a lock per greenthread.
|
||||
|
||||
Simply implements lockfile:LockBase init with an addiontall suffix
|
||||
on the unique name of the greenthread identifier
|
||||
"""
|
||||
def __init__(self, path, threaded=True):
|
||||
self.path = path
|
||||
self.lock_file = os.path.abspath(path) + ".lock"
|
||||
self.hostname = socket.gethostname()
|
||||
self.pid = os.getpid()
|
||||
if threaded:
|
||||
t = threading.current_thread()
|
||||
# Thread objects in Python 2.4 and earlier do not have ident
|
||||
# attrs. Worm around that.
|
||||
ident = getattr(t, "ident", hash(t))
|
||||
gident = corolocal.get_ident()
|
||||
self.tname = "-%x-%x" % (ident & 0xffffffff, gident & 0xffffffff)
|
||||
else:
|
||||
self.tname = ""
|
||||
dirname = os.path.dirname(self.lock_file)
|
||||
self.unique_name = os.path.join(dirname,
|
||||
"%s%s.%s" % (self.hostname,
|
||||
self.tname,
|
||||
self.pid))
